Factors to consider when buying a Pc or Laptop.
What Should A Student in Applied Psychology Consider When Buying A Pc Or Laptop.
What should people consider when buying a PC or Laptop? Well as a student there are many factors to take into when buying a PC or Laptop. The most obvious factor to take into account is:
Where and When will you be using it?
As a student you would need to bring it to and from college. Now obviously dragging a Pc into college isn’t exactly a good idea, which makes a Laptop the best choice for a student in my course. Also if you get a Pc it means you have to sit at a desk or table when using it. If you use a laptop however, you can use it while relaxing on the couch or in bed which makes it way more comfortable!
Also a student must consider the weight of the Laptop. There is no point buying a Laptop that is too heavy and won’t be carried around. Try and look out for a laptop that has all the features you need, but is also as light as possible.
The next factor is the second thing that springs to a student’s mind;
Price.
Money for most students is pretty much non-existent! To get the best kind of laptop you can it’s going to cost a small fortune! When buying a Laptop, you need to have a price range for yourself. Shopping around is so important, because you don’t want to pay €700 on a Laptop in Pc World, when you could of gotten it for €650 in Harvey Norman!
The next factor you have to consider is what you’re going to be using the Laptop for.
What Will the laptop be used for?
If you’re only going to be using it for internet and Microsoft word for example there is no point spending a lot of money on a laptop that can play all high-spec games. If you are in a creative course, Like us in our Multimedia Module, you need to have a laptop that has the means to use programs such as Adobe.
Wireless Connection.
Internet connection is very important for people in our course. Different Assignments and lectures are available online, so it is important to have a laptop that can connect to wireless internet if that is the internet available. It is handy to have the wireless connection on a laptop because in college there is wireless accessibility available to us.
Store Warranty/ Manufacturers Guarantee.
Probably not a factor that springs to mind. From my own personal experience I have found that you need to buy a Laptop somewhere that if something does go wrong with it, the store is helpful. A Laptop does so much and has so much software, it is likely something will go wrong. So again shop around and find a store that will give you a good warranty on your laptop.
Battery
Battery life is really important to think about! People need to get laptops within their price range with the best battery possible. Imagine how bad it would be if you didn’t have your charger with you and you’re battery runs out? It would not be good.
Memory
When buying a laptop you must consider how much memory you’re going to need. Generally the more memory the better! You’re going to have a lot of files to save on it, so you need to get a big memory based laptop in order to be able to hold all those files without having a space issue! Having a good size RAM is important.
Reviews
Make sure to read what people who actually have the laptop have to say about it. If you like a laptop look up what problems or lack of problems people who have used it have to say about it. This way you’re getting first hand advice about the Laptop and it may influence your decision on wither to buy it or not.
When I joined Applied Psychology these were the factors I took in account when buying my Laptop. I think they are the most important factors.

Area Of Technology Article Two ;)
Link to the Article:
http://www.india-server.com/news/emails-may-die-out-with-the-rise-of-16989.html
This is the second article I looked at, and suprise-suprise it's about Facebook! Sure everybody loves Facebook a little too much so why not! This article looks at how E-mail may be completely wiped out because of social networking site Facebook, and Similar ones like Twitter and Bebo.
Basically what Professor David Zeitlyn from University of Kent(ohhh Kent, Very Posh!!) is saying is that because social networking sites are easier and more accessible people will use them to contact people instead of sending an E-mail. Because Social Networks have IM features and features where you can comment your friend quickly and easily, nobody is going to bother spending more time writing and sending an E-mail.
It apparently took 20 Years for E-mail to become as popular as it is today, yet it could take just half that time for it to become non-existent! However a man by the name of Dan Grabham from TechRadar believes that E-mail won't be completely forgotten about, it will instead just be used for important purposes like sending important E-mails, or files to somebody.
Maybe it's just me, but I hardly EVER use E-mails. It's too slow and official for sending useless information to friends. I think that E-mail probably will be forgotten about except for important things because I'd rather have an employer or teacher or somebody not know my facebook, because Facebook is more for friends and socializing, rather than important stuff!

Area Of Technology Article One :)
Link to the Article:
http://mashable.com/2009/11/25/facebook-marketing-ikeas-genius-use-of-photo-tagging/
So firstly, what is Facebook?!
Facebook is a social networking site that almost everybody has, even my old pair have one for keeping in contact with friends! It started up in a dorm room in Harvard Uni (very smart ;)) and over the past 5 years has gained over 300 million members. It's sort of taking over the world! Most people go on it everyday to talk to friends, find out about social events, 'farm' their crops on farmville, and pretty much just friendly stalk people and photographs!
Now, back to the article!
Basically the article is about how IKEA used Facebook to promote their new store opening up in Malmo, Sweden and to advertise their products.
Waiiiit, what IKEA?!
Only messing! We all know IKEA is the best international home products retailer to come to Ireland (take that Lidl) and sells flat-packed funiture around the world!
So anyway...
The article tells us how IKEA used the wonderful features of Facebook to advertise their new store in the most modern of ways! Basically what they did was they set up a Facebook account for the Store Manager of the new Malmo store. Over a two week period he upload photographs of items IKEA where selling, and picture of their showrooms.
So after they set up the page, they started a competition, and sure what person can say no to a competition?! The first person to tag their name on an item of furniture in a photograph on the page, won that item of furniture! Very nice. So people being competitive and if like me, in love with free stuff, started tagging away at all photos in hope of winning the free stuff!
A handy Facebook feature is that whenever you tag a photo of yourself or somebody else it shows up on the Live Feed page where all of your friends can see it. So by tagging yourself, your friends all see the photo, and of course want to win free stuff too. So then your friends tag themselfs in the photo, and the their friends see it and tag themselfs and it becomes one big tagging competition and millions of people end up seeing the photos and tagging themselfs...
IKEA=WIN.
While people are having fun tagging and winning, the real winners were IKEA, 'coz for every tag they get on a photo it's another possible customer for them and more people seeing that their is a new store, and all the products. Facebook meant free advertising for IKEA!
